Expensify is a comprehensive expense management platform designed to streamline the entire expense reporting process from receipt capture to reimbursement. Users can scan receipts using its mobile app with SmartScan technology, which employs OCR to automatically extract and categorize expense data, create reports, and submit for approval. It integrates seamlessly with accounting software like QuickBooks, Xero, and NetSuite, supports mileage tracking, corporate cards, and multi-level approval workflows, making it ideal for businesses of all sizes.

SAP Concur is a comprehensive cloud-based platform specializing in travel and expense management, automating the entire expense reporting lifecycle from receipt capture to reimbursement and approval workflows. It leverages AI for intelligent receipt matching, enforces company policies in real-time, and provides detailed spend analytics for better financial control. With seamless integrations to ERP systems, credit cards, and travel booking tools, it streamlines operations for global enterprises handling high-volume expenses.

Ramp is an all-in-one spend management platform offering corporate cards, automated expense tracking, bill payments, and accounting integrations. It eliminates traditional expense reports by instantly matching receipts to card transactions via its mobile app, enforcing spending policies in real-time. Designed for businesses, it provides unlimited virtual and physical cards with granular controls and seamless sync to tools like QuickBooks and NetSuite.

Zoho Expense is a cloud-based expense management software designed to streamline the tracking, submission, approval, and reimbursement of business expenses. It features OCR-powered receipt scanning, automated report generation, policy compliance checks, and real-time mileage tracking via GPS. The platform integrates seamlessly with Zoho Books, QuickBooks, and other accounting tools, making it suitable for small to mid-sized businesses managing expense reports efficiently.

QuickBooks Online is a cloud-based accounting platform from Intuit that includes built-in expense management tools for tracking, categorizing, and reporting business expenses. It allows users to capture receipts via a mobile app with OCR scanning, match expenses to bank transactions automatically, and generate reimbursement reports or export data for taxes. While not a standalone expense solution, it excels in integrating expenses seamlessly with overall bookkeeping, invoicing, and financial reporting.

Xero is a comprehensive cloud-based accounting software that includes expense management capabilities for capturing, categorizing, and reimbursing business expenses. It allows users to scan receipts via mobile app with OCR technology, set up approval workflows, and integrate expenses directly into accounting ledgers and bank reconciliations. While not a standalone expense tool, it excels in unifying expense tracking with broader financial management for small businesses.

FreshBooks is a user-friendly cloud-based accounting platform designed primarily for small businesses and freelancers, with built-in expense tracking capabilities for managing receipts, categorizing costs, and generating basic reports. It allows users to snap photos of receipts via mobile app for automatic data extraction, track billable vs. non-billable expenses, and integrate them seamlessly with invoicing and time tracking. While effective for simple expense management, it falls short of enterprise-grade tools in advanced approvals, multi-user workflows, and compliance features.
